LibGit2Sharp

Yazılım ekran görüntüsü:
LibGit2Sharp
Yazılım detaylar:
Versiyon: 0.21.1 Güncelenir
Qayıt: 12 Apr 15
Lisans: Ücretsiz
Popülerlik: 49

Rating: nan/5 (Total Votes: 0)

Aslında libgit2 linkable C Git kütüphanesine bağlanan bir C #.
Orijinal libgit2 kütüphanesi burada indirebilirsiniz.
Libgit2 için Diğer dil bağları:
Yakut - Sağlam
Objective-C - Amaç Git
Python - pygit2
PHP & nbsp; - php-git
Lua - luagit2
Delphi - GitForDelphi
Node.js - Gitteh ve / veya nodegit
Git - go-git
ocaml - libgit2-ocaml
Erlang - geef
.NET - libgit2net
Haskell - hgit2

Bu sürümdeki yeni Nedir:

  • uzaktan güncellemek için RemoteUpdater öğretin URL
  • ObjectDatabase.CreateTree (Index) ve Index.Reset (Ağaç) tanıtın
  • süreç geniş günlüğü özelliğini ekleyin
  • süreç geniş SmartSubtransport doları / kayıt silme ekleme
  • Expose Index.Clear ()

sürüm 0.21 yeni Nedir:

  • Uzaktan URL'yi güncellemek için RemoteUpdater öğretin
  • ObjectDatabase.CreateTree (Index) ve Index.Reset (Ağaç) tanıtın
  • süreç geniş günlüğü özelliğini ekleyin
  • süreç geniş SmartSubtransport doları / kayıt silme ekleme
  • Expose Index.Clear ()

sürüm 0.13.0 yeni Nedir:

  • Bildirimleri rapor ödeme öğretin
  • Commit nesne kabul eden bir yeni repo.Checkout () aşırı Oluştur
  • ObjectDatabase.CreateBlob () tüketmeye bayt sayısını sınırlamak için izin
  • Akım
  • kabul eder) (ObjectDatabase.CreateBlob Yap
  • tanıtın repo.Refs.RewriteHistory ()
  • tanıtın repo.Refs.ReachableFrom ()
  • TreeDefinition.From tanıtın (Commit)
  • Uzaktan tipine TagFetchMode özelliği Açığa
  • Ekle CopyNativeDependencies.targets

sürüm 0.10.0 yeni Nedir:

  • ödeme Update çalışma dizini
  • Yeni bir ağ ile ilgili özellikler: klon almak, itme, liste Uzak başvuruları
  • Repository.Network.FetchHeads getir son sırasında güncellendi kafaları Açığa
  • tanıtın Repository.Network.Remotes.IsValidName ()
  • Yeni .gitignore ilgili özellikler: Geçici kurallar, yol kontrol
  • özel desteği ekleyin, yönetilen ODB backend'e
  • (Repository.Lookup içinde revparse destek ekleyin)
  • Repository.Commit () geliştirin: ebeveynler, temizleme veri birleştirme olarak birleştirilmiş dalları ekleyin
  • Blob.IsBinary tanıtın
  • Ekle kesinlikle yazılan istisnalar (NonFastForwardException, UnmergedIndexEntriesException, ...)
  • temel stashing desteği ekleyin: eklemek almak, liste ve kaldırmak
  • Repository.RemoveUntrackedFiles içinde git temiz desteği ekleyin ()
  • Repository.Refs.Head içinde BAŞ kısayol ekle
  • tanıtın Repository.Refs.IsValidName ()
  • Repository.Refs.FromGlob () belirli bir topak uyan başvuru numaralandırmak ekle
  • XDG yapılandırma deposu için destek ekle
  • Belirli bir mağaza hedef Config.Get () ve Config.Delete () mümkün olun
  • Diff.Compare () geliştirmeleri: WORKDIR ve dizin karşı iş, typechanges açığa, izlenmeyen değişiklikleri dikkate
  • Branch.Remote aracılığıyla yerel olmayan bir şube uzaktan alınmasını izin

sürüm v0.9.5 yeni Nedir:

  • desteği eklendi, oluşturmak almak, liste ve kaldırmak için Nesne notları.
  • Belirtilen global ve sistem yapılandırma dosyaları güvenmek Deposu mümkün olun.

sürüm v0.9.0 yeni Nedir:

  • yerel izleme dalları Destek
  • RepositoryStatus tipi bir koleksiyon Yok Sayılan ekle
  • TreeEntries göreli yolunu Açığa
  • Belirtilen indeks ve WORKDIR
  • aleyhine çalışmak Deposu mümkün yapın
  • Doğrudan oluşturma veya lekeler, Ağaç ve Workdir ne indeks katılımı olmadan Commits

sürüm v0.8.0 yeni Nedir:

  • İlaveler:
  • Repository.Reset () ve Soft destek ve Karma modları ekleyin
  • Baş
  • mevcut ucu değiştirme Repository.Commit () mümkün yapın
  • çalışma dizini yolu bir depo açmak için Repository yapıcısı mümkün olun
  • Repository.Index.RetriveStatus .gitgnore dosyaları onur olun
  • Değişiklikleri:
  • Kaldır Repository.HasObject ()
  • Değiştir Repository.Init () yerine depo
  • yolunu içeren bir dize, havuz türünün bir örneği dönüş yapmak
  • libgit2 / libgit2 @ 6d39c0d için Update libgit2 ikili
  • Düzeltmeler:
  • bir depo artık atmak değil REINIT
  • Gömülü libgit2 ikili artık threadsafe ile derlenmektedir = bayrak AÇIK
  • önleyin Repository.Head.IsCurrentRepositoryHead atma Deposu boş olduğunda

sürüm v0.7.0 yeni Nedir:

  • İlaveler:
  • repo bağlamı dışında Sistemi ve Global yapılandırmasına erişime izin ver
  • yolların koleksiyonu kabul endeks yöntemleri aşırı yük ekleyin
  • Değişiklikleri:
  • Index.RetrieveStatus () yerel dosya yolları dönüş yapmak
  • yerel dosya yolları ile başa çıkmak için IndexEntry mümkün olun
  • libgit2 / libgit2 @ be00b00 için Update libgit2 ikili
  • deprecate Repository.HasObject ()
  • Hata düzeltmeleri:
  • Linux / Mono 2.10
  • tamamen XBUILD uyumlu olacak şekilde inşa komut Fix
  • düzgün çalıştığından dizinde silinmiş ve değiştirilmiş dosyaları işlemek için Index.Remove () Fix

sürüm v0.6.1 yeni Nedir:

  • Değişiklikleri:

  • Libgit2 / libgit2 @ e3baa3c.
  • Güncelleme libgit2 ikili
  • Düzeltmeler:

  • Statüsünü depo bir belirlerken
  • önleyin segfault.
  • Bazı (nadir değil) olgularda adamcağız durumunun Fix alma.

sürüm v0.6.0 yeni Nedir:

  • İlaveler:
  • bölgelerinde anahtarı alır Configuration.Get () aşırı ekleyin.
  • Şube detaylarını izleme ekleyin.
  • yapılandırma dosyalarından imza kullanarak işlemek oluşturulmasını sağlayın.
  • Index.Remove () ekleyin.
  • TreeEntries alınmasını kolaylaştırmak amacıyla Commit ve Ağaç türlerine bir dize dizinleyicisi ekleyin.
  • Değişiklikleri:
  • olmayan yapılandırma ayarı için varsayılan değer sağlayın.
  • içine ikili dosyalar bulunmaktadır libgit2. Ağaç yapısı değiştirin

  • 28c1451 @ libgit2 / libgit2
  • Güncelleme libgit2 ikili.
  • Düzeltmeler:
  • depo uzak dalları içerdiğinde atma gelen şube önleyin numaralandırma.
  • Index.Stage (), Index.Unstage () sabitleyin.

sürüm v0.5.0 yeni Nedir:

  • İlaveler:
  • Ekle Repository.Index.RetrieveStatus ()
  • depo ve uzaktan kumandalar alımı yapılandırma ayarlarının işlenmesini ekleyin
  • Değişiklikleri:
  • Şimdi birden başlangıç ​​noktalarından numaralandırma Can
  • tamamlama nesne kimliği nesnelerin inceleyebilirsiniz otomatik kaydedilmesini, numaralandırma sırasında
  • Branch.Tip, Tag.Target ve Tag.Annotation çözme ertele
  • LibGit2Exception ile ApplicationException kullanımını değiştirin
  • libgit2 / libgit2 @ 35e9407 için Update libgit2 ikili
  • Düzeltmeler:
  • blob veya bir ağaç (# 62)
  • işaret bir etiket başlatırken atma gelen kaydedilmesini engelle numaralandırma
    Mevcut KAFA ise
  • çıkarılmasını bir dal önleyin
  • Referanslar artık sipariş şekilde numaralandırılan ediliyor

  • Hiçbir .git klasör var olduğunda
  • Repository.Discover () uygulaması Fix

Benzer yazılım

CanJS
CanJS

10 Feb 16

Heeere
Heeere

1 Mar 15

jsonQ
jsonQ

10 Dec 15

Geliştirici Diğer yazılım libgit2 Development Team

Rugged
Rugged

10 Apr 16

Gitteh
Gitteh

14 Apr 15

pygit2
pygit2

10 Dec 15

GitForDelphi
GitForDelphi

6 Jun 15

Yorumlar LibGit2Sharp

Yorum Bulunamadı
Yorum eklemek
Görüntülerde açın!